Fertilizers for cucumbers

Cucumbers very much need fertile soil and nutrient medium of dwelling in which it will be able to develop and yield as much as possible big crop from qualitative large fruits. The best soil for cultivation of cucumbers the easy loamy neutral earth which contains humus is considered. One plant for the entire period of growth needs such fertilizers as nitrogen, phosphorus, potassium, calcium and magnesium – to reach big crops, the soil with the growing cucumbers needs to be provided with large number of mineral substances.

At fertilizer of cucumbers it is necessary to watch that the mineralization of the soil was not excessively high, using for this purpose partial power supply.

As the cucumber is vegetable culture with the long period of absorption of various nutrients, it is necessary to stop its fertilizing in two-three weeks prior to collecting of harvest. Also the cucumber consumes various amount of fertilizers during certain periods of the development – so, during the fructification on forming of cucumbers large amount of nitrogen and potassium is consumed. At decrease in access of roots of plant to the used nutrients, the harvest considerably decreases.

Fertilizers for tomatoes

Tomatoes not less cucumbers need fertile soil in which fertilizing and the main fertilizers is brought. In initial stage of growth they need to be fertilized potash saltpeter, reducing its quantity in process of development of plant. The high need of tomatoes for nutritious fertilizers is caused by their developed root system which quickly acquires nutrients from the soil.

At the main fertilizing of tomatoes it is necessary to bring the full complex consisting of micro and macrofertilizers which amount changes during vegetation in the soil.

Potash fertilizers are ideal for tomatoes as they enhance ability of plant to forming of fruit bodies and increase resistance to external irritants, wreckers and diseases. Not less positively tomatoes are influenced also by phosphoric fertilizer and also the manure most often used on the cultivated fertile soil. Unlike cucumbers, tomatoes develop not on neutral better, and on the subacidic soil. If tomatoes are grown up on the soil where to them cucumbers grew, you should not produce additional fertilizer as after cucumbers the soil is so saturated with fertilizing that excess power supply can only do much harm to shoots and young plants.
